TEXT 323

āra grāsa laite svarūpa hātete dharilā
’tava yogya nahe' bali' bale kāḍi' nilā


SYNONYMS

āra — another; grāsa — morsel; laite — taking; svarūpa — Svarūpa Dāmodara; hātete — the hand; dharilā — caught; tava — for You; yogya — fit; nahe — is not; bali — saying; bale — by force; kāḍi — snatching; nilā — he took.


TRANSLATION

When Śrī Caitanya Mahāprabhu was taking another morsel of food, Svarūpa Dāmodara caught Him by the hand and said, "It is not fit for You." Thus he forcibly took the food away.
